Located at 4647 N Kenmore Avenue, Chicago, the building is a two-story structure completed in 1989. Designed to blend seamlessly into its urban backdrop, this building features a classic brick facade that adds a timeless aesthetic to its exterior. The architecture reflects functional urban design, ensuring durability and efficient use of space. The building comprises various units, offering residents a comfortable living environment with easily accessible utilities. While it doesn't boast waterfront views, its positioning provides a strategic advantage for easy commuting within the city. Residents of this property enjoy the benefits of urban living without the noise typically associated with high-rise buildings. In addition to its structural attributes, the building is situated within the 60640 zip code, a vibrant area known for its diverse community and a variety of local amenities. The proximity to public transport options affords convenient access to Chicago’s extensive transit system, making daily travel simpler. Although not equipped with luxury amenities, the building's strategic location near shops, eateries, and cultural attractions in the city enhances its appeal for those seeking an urban lifestyle.
